Understanding Strokes in the Elderly

A stroke can be a scary experience, but understanding it is the first step towards effective treatment. ๐Ÿง  Strokes occur when the blood supply to part of the brain is interrupted or reduced, preventing brain tissue from getting oxygen and nutrients. Brain cells begin to die within minutes, which is why immediate medical attention is crucial.

In older adults, the risk of stroke increases due to factors like high blood pressure, diabetes, and heart disease. However, advancements in medical science mean that many people can recover and lead fulfilling lives after a stroke. ๐Ÿ’ช

Treatment Options and Immediate Actions

When it comes to treating a stroke, time is of the essence. ๐Ÿ•’ The faster you get medical help, the better the chances of a successful recovery. Here are some key steps:

  • Call 911: If you suspect a stroke, donโ€™t wait. Call emergency services immediately. ๐Ÿš‘
  • FAST Test: Use the FAST test to recognize the signs: Face drooping, Arm weakness, Speech difficulties, Time to call 911. ๐Ÿ•’
  • Medical Interventions: Doctors may use clot-busting drugs (like tPA) or perform procedures to remove clots. These interventions can significantly reduce the damage caused by a stroke. ๐Ÿ’Š

Recovery and Rehabilitation

Recovery from a stroke is a journey, and it often involves a team of healthcare professionals. ๐Ÿฅ Here are some essential aspects of the recovery process:

  • Physical Therapy: Helps improve mobility and strength. ๐Ÿ‹๏ธโ€โ™‚๏ธ
  • Occupational Therapy: Focuses on daily living skills and independence. ๐Ÿ›
  • Speech Therapy: Addresses communication and swallowing issues. ๐Ÿ—ฃ๏ธ
  • Psychological Support: Provides emotional and mental health assistance. ๐Ÿง˜โ€โ™€๏ธ

Each personโ€™s recovery is unique, and itโ€™s important to stay positive and patient. ๐ŸŒˆ Regular check-ups and a supportive environment can make a big difference.

Prevention and Lifestyle Changes

While you canโ€™t control all risk factors, making lifestyle changes can significantly lower the risk of another stroke. ๐Ÿ Here are some tips:

  • Healthy Diet: Eat plenty of fruits, vegetables, and whole grains. ๐Ÿฅ—
  • Regular Exercise: Stay active with activities you enjoy. ๐Ÿƒโ€โ™‚๏ธ
  • Manage Chronic Conditions: Keep blood pressure, cholesterol, and diabetes under control. ๐Ÿ’‰
  • Quit Smoking: If you smoke, seek help to quit. ๐Ÿšฌ
  • Limit Alcohol: Drink in moderation. ๐Ÿท

By taking these steps, you can reduce the risk of future strokes and improve overall health. ๐ŸŒŸ
